Claudia Rohnefeld becomes the new director of the Gloria Theater in Floridsdorf. Opening in 2026 with a focus on comedy and tradition.

New splendor for the Gloria Theater: Claudia Rohnefeld is directing!
It is with great anticipation that the cultural landscape in Vienna will be enriched by the appointment of Claudia Rohnefeld as the new principal of the renowned Gloria Theater. After the theater found itself in an uncertain situation following the death of Gerald Pichowetz and the associated insolvency proceedings, Rohnefeld brought a breath of fresh air into the traditional institution. As a trained cultural manager and with experience from various areas of the theater and cultural scene Wien.orf.at, Rohnefeld's goal is to establish the Gloria Theater as an important cultural focal point in Vienna.
As part of her first steps, Rohnefeld is already planning the first performance for spring 2026. This reopening will mark a return to the theater's roots and at the same time set new accents. Under her artistic direction, Michael Mittermeir, who will take over the commercial management, will also be available DFZ21. Mittermeir has great confidence in the joint concept, which aims to make the Gloria Theater an attractive place for theater lovers.
Tradition and innovation combined
“We want to honor the legacy of Gerald Pichowetz and at the same time push forward the reorientation of the theater,” explains Rohnefeld. The character of the Gloria Theater as a tabloid theater with a clear focus on light-hearted comedies should continue to be the focus. Viewers can look forward to numerous audience favorites and entertaining productions Kurier.
For Rohnefeld, returning to the Gloria Theater is particularly emotional because she has family roots in the 21st district: her grandfather ran several hairdressers in Floridsdorf. This connection has motivated her to take on her new role and numerous Floridsdorf residents have already congratulated her. In a conversation on the “Floridsdorfer Marktgefrische” podcast, she also discussed her preference for British comedies and her close relationship with Gerald Pichowetz.
A new room full of memories
The imminent opening of the Gerald Pichowetz Hall in the Gloria Theater will be particularly exciting. Rohnefeld plans to display awards and pictures of Pichowetz there to honor his memory. In addition, the actors' wardrobes need to be re-equipped. At the inventory auction, Rohnefeld and Mittermeir bought some technical equipment and the curtain to make the theater fit for the upcoming productions DFZ21.
